New Mexico Rep. Jared Hembree resigns due to health issues, leaving two House seats vacant.

New Mexico State Representative Jared Hembree has resigned from his position due to unforeseen health issues, requiring immediate attention. His departure, announced before the upcoming legislative session, leaves two seats vacant in the state House and shifts the balance slightly towards Democrats. Hembree, who represents Chaves County, stated that prioritizing his health is crucial for future service.
